Uh, no, Patrick. My point is that people on the left are much quicker
to broadcast the total of financial losses than they are to broadcast
the total of financial gains - the exact opposite of bourgeois
pundits. Neither approach really sorts out what these big numbers
really mean, whether they've got plus signs or minus signs before
them. In either case, it's empty sensationalism. Yes, recession is
likely, in fact the U.S. is almost certainly already in one and other
countries are close behind. But how bad, how long? How exactly does
the credit crisis contribute to the problem? What can be done about
it? These are much harder questions, and throwing around big numbers
doesn't clarify anything.
